#bb0e03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b0e03 is composed of 73.3% red, 5.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 37.3%. #bb0e03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1c06 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#bb0e03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b0e03 has RGB values of R:187, G:14,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.98,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12258819.

Shades and Tints of #bb0e03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0100 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b0e03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635b5b is the less saturated color, while #bb0e03 is the most saturated one.
